"The Smart CEO’s Guide to Hiring a Virtual Assistant"

Step 1: Define Tasks

Start by listing tasks that can be delegated, such as administrative work, customer service, social media management, or research. Knowing what you need helps identify the right VA.

Step 2: Find the Right Fit

Search for VAs with experience in your industry or with specific skills. Use platforms like Upwork, OnlineJobs.ph, or specialized agencies.

Step 3: Interview and Vet

Interview candidates to assess communication skills, reliability, and technical expertise. Request references or past work samples if possible.

Step 4: Onboard Effectively

Provide clear instructions, access to necessary tools, and define expectations. A structured onboarding process ensures the VA integrates smoothly.

Step 5: Use Tools for Collaboration

Leverage project management tools like Trello, Asana, or Slack to maintain communication and track tasks efficiently.


Conclusion

A virtual assistant is more than a remote worker; they’re a strategic partner who can help CEOs focus on growth and decision-making. Proper hiring and onboarding maximize their impact.
